A small pale dot with a soft animated pulse replaces your default pointer, keeping things quiet on bright backgrounds. Made by 140kg.peak/abosut, it fits light themed desktops where a plain white arrow tends to disappear or a loud cursor feels out of place. The animation is subtle, just a gentle motion that helps you spot the pointer without pulling your eyes away from work. It runs as a live desktop cursor through Mouse X on Steam.

Does it work on Windows 11?
Yes. Mouse X supports Windows 10 and 11, uses very little memory and CPU, and doesn’t hook or inject into games or other apps, so it runs quietly alongside everything else.
Is this cursor free?
The skin itself is free, like everything on the Mouse X Workshop. Mouse X is $2.99 on Steam, and the free demo lets you try custom cursors before buying.
